4x20 "If You Bake It, He Will Come" Episode Discussion



Nora decides to cook a birthday dinner party for Kevin, even though he says he has no intention of coming.
He is still reeling from learning the truth about Aaron. Robert tells Kitty that he is being considered for a secretive job
in Washington D.C. Sarah can't stand the thought that Luc might have to go back to France. The family learns that Ojai is in
deep financial trouble and about to be turned over to the bank.


Written by Marjorie David & Cliff Olin
Directed by Bethany Rooney
